Does anyone know what the box weight is of a c15 for shipping purposes. I moved it once and it is very very heavy

According to the AEDB Vehicle Development Record, the basic 2C1 body weighs 867 pounds. Adding the POW carriers, tarp and tarp frame, tool box and spare tire carrier brings it up to 1189 pounds.

Steve, does this Record also list the width, length and height of the 2C1 body?

2C1 Body dimensions
 
Hello Hanno

Yes, it does:

Overall length of body: 81-1/2 inches
Overall width of body: 85-5/8 inches
Inside length of body: 77-1/2 inches
Inside width of body: 81 inches
Inside height of sides: 22 inches
